Pathward Lands Spot on TIME’s Inaugural Best Companies List
Event summary
- Pathward Financial, Inc. (Nasdaq: CASH) named to TIME’s inaugural 'America’s Best Companies 2026' list in collaboration with Statista.
- Selection based on employee satisfaction, financial performance, and sustainability transparency metrics over past 3–5 years.
- Company met $100M+ revenue threshold in 2025 and demonstrated strong growth across multiple financial metrics (2021–2025).
- ESG factors included carbon emissions intensity reduction, board diversity, and compliance policies.
